These short stories root for the underdog. They touch on the challenges in life and find themselves to be resolved with a happy ending. My two personal favorites are "Karen Sylvester" and "Maven." The newest titles are "Harrington" and "Cloud Computing." Overall, "Wonder Mom" is about role models. "Sandra the Sleuth" is about internet crime. " Eden" is about the appreciation for beauty. "Andrew and Sherry" is about triumph over depression. "Karen Sylvester" is about materialism. "Into Marissa's Life" is a take on fashion. "Prison Rules" is about renewed lives. "Lola's Wedding" captures a beautiful wedding. "Maven" is a look at young love. "Sense of Familiarity" is about the sense of belonging. "Delving Closer" looks at an engaged couple. "Harrington" and "Could Computing" touch on the subject of computers.
